Short-Term Rental Regulations
in Normal, IL
Last verified: March 2026 · Report an update
Zoning & Conditions
Short-term rentals are permitted with restrictions: STRs are prohibited as new uses in R-1 and R-2 single-family zoning unless the property is owner-occupied; existing licensed STRs in those zones are subject to phase-out provisions. Occupancy limits are zone-dependent (e.g., max 2 unrelated persons in R-1, max 4 unrelated persons in R-2/R-3); STRs must be used for residential lodging only (no events); on-site parking must be on hard surfaces; owners must comply with zoning.
How to Obtain a Permit
1) Submit a Town of Normal Business License application via the Town’s business license portal. 2) STR applications undergo review by the Inspections Department to ensure compliance with zoning requirements. 3) Complete any requested documentation or inspections; there is currently no fee for the STR business license, though taxes must be remitted monthly.
